site stats

Timer dma burst

Webwhich contains user-cases example and theoritical explanation. Chapter 5 ''Arbitary waveforms generation using Timer DMA-burst'' descibes how this feature allows to … WebHi Jan, Those registers were initialized from CubeMx, but I was still palying with the values, The correct settings, as described with half word and no buffers are

How to trigger single ADC burst read out with DMA - ESP32

WebDec 22, 2024 · stm32f4xx_hal_tim.c File Reference. TIM HAL module driver. This file provides firmware functions to manage the following functionalities of the Timer (TIM) peripheral: + Time Base Initialization + Time Base Start + Time Base Start Interruption + Time Base Start DMA + Time Output Compare/PWM Initialization + Time Output … WebNov 25, 2024 · Re: STM32F4 DMA Mem->GPIO triggered by timer. Forget the HAL shit and use direct setting of the peripheral registers. It is using two DMA channels controlled by timers. One is for making a sine by writing data to a DAC and the other one is making square waves on GPIO pins by writing to a port register. porsche vw finance https://findyourhealthstyle.com

STM32CubeG4/stm32g4xx_hal_hrtim.c at master - Github

Web20 M words/s (320 Mb/s) สำหรับ 5 V 20 MHz Bus mode : Burst mode Transmit size word 1.2 Block Diagram: DMAOR : DMA operation register SARn: DMA source address register DARn: DMA destination address register TCRn: DMA transfer count register CHCRn: DMA channel control register DEIn: DMA transfer-end interrupt request register A Timer Module in its most basic form is a digital logic circuit that counts up every clock cycle. More functionalities are implemented in hardware to support the … See more STMicroelectronics provides some different versions or variants for the hardware timer modules. STM32 microcontrollers usually have a handful of each type, … See more An STM32 timer module can operate in any of the following modes, however, you should not assume that a given timer does support all of these modes. Instead, … See more After this long overview of the STM32 timers hardware variants and the timers’ possible modes of operations, we’ll just focus on one of them for the rest of this … See more WebThe size of the burst is configured by software independently for the two AHB ports in the DMA_SxCR register. The burst size indicates the number of beats in the burst, ... Say for example, you wanted to update the state of a timer’s compare value for PWM generation, then you should use the memory-to-memory mode of DMA2. In M2M mode, ... porsche vts tracker

DMA - A Little Help From My Friends — Embedded

Category:Welcome to this presentation of the STM32F7 direct memory …

Tags:Timer dma burst

Timer dma burst

Intel® Serial I/O Universal Asynchronous Receiver/Transmitter …

WebOct 14, 2003 · Burst or Single-Cycle Modes. DMA operations can be performed in either burst or single-cycle mode. Some DMA controllers support both. In burst mode, the DMA controller keeps control of the bus until all the data buffered by the requesting device has been transferred to memory (or when the output device buffer is full, if writing to a … WebDec 13, 2024 · This Article lists 100+ Direct Memory Access MCQs for engineering students. All the Direct Memory Access Questions & Answers given below includes solution and link wherever possible to the relevant topic.. The term DMA stands for direct memory access and it is a feature in computer networks. This feature permits particular hardware …

Timer dma burst

Did you know?

WebOct 14, 2003 · Burst or Single-Cycle Modes. DMA operations can be performed in either burst or single-cycle mode. Some DMA controllers support both. In burst mode, the DMA … WebOct 4, 2024 · Using the timers DMA burst more. It is more complicated to config - but the hardware take care of the registers update on the selected event. The change is instant …

WebIt is correct that i would like the timer to only cause one interrupt. After initialization i get a continuous burst of rising edges that each should cause a dma transfer reloading the timer and preventing it from running out. This however only seems to happen once. Somehow the looping of the sg dma does not work. WebIt allows the DMA streams to have the burst data available in the FIFO to carry out a burst transfer. 7. DMA controllers support Circular mode allowing to configure the number of data items to transfer once, and automatically restart the transfer after a …

WebOct 8, 2024 · The Renesas RA6M2 group of microcontrollers (MCUs) uses the high-performance Arm® Cortex®-M4 core and offers Ethernet MAC with individual DMA, to ensure high data throughput. The RA6M2 is built on a highly efficient 40nm process and is supported by an open and flexible ecosystem concept—the Flexible Software Package … WebNov 17, 2024 · The DMA controller. The STM32F429ZI has two DMA controllers, each with 8 stream, and each stream has 8 channels (requests) each associated with a peripheral that can trigger a data transfer request when ready. Data tranfer direction can be from peripheral to memory, from memory to peripheral and from memory to memory (only DMA2 …

WebFeb 22, 2024 · The Intel 8257 DMA controller for the Intel 8085 used block mode to transfer up to 16K bytes in one single block move. On the IBM-PC, the Intel 8237 DMA controller could do burst or block mode transfers by inserting wait states (signals to the CPU to make it wait for slower memory to become ready).

WebDec 5, 2024 · However, I also realized that what you actually need is a DMA request tied to the update event. This allows you to update CCRx registers every time TIM3 overflows. … porsche vs subaru boxerWebFeb 24, 2024 · Re: Single DMA burst STM32 and HAL. Perhaps in your 'DMA complete' interrupt you could enable the interrupt for 'timer compare match'. I am unfamiliar with the STM32, so I'm using generic names here. What I mean is, I assume the timer PWM operates like most modules on most micros - output set on timer = 0, and cleared on match to … porsche waiting listWebProblem with a Timer DMA Burst mode. NUCLEO-F103RB with STM32F103RB. I want to use the DMA in a burst mode to write data from buffer in RAM to the TIM1_CCR1,2,3,4? that … irish guards wolfhoundWebFeb 24, 2024 · Re: Single DMA burst STM32 and HAL. Perhaps in your 'DMA complete' interrupt you could enable the interrupt for 'timer compare match'. I am unfamiliar with the … irish guide dogs charityWebFind out more information: http://bit.ly/AN-4013STM32H745 Reference Manual: http://bit.ly/RM-0399STM32H745 Datasheet: http://bit.ly/STM32H745-datasheetMemory... irish guinnessWebYou set wrong base address for DMA and DMA req src is also wrong for PB1. PB1 is T3C4, DMA_C3. Check you code. porsche vw bugWebDirect Memory Access (DMA) •10 DMA channels each with a 64 byte FIFO for low latency and high throughput data transfer to and from internal and external units (200 MBytes/sec total peek bandwidth to share between the 10 DMA channels). Address range of 31 bits, DMA and cache cooperation to keep memory and cache coherent, and burst access to ... irish guinness soda bread